SWANS enables greater control to dynamically determine which of the available WAN interfaces is connected and when or how the router should switch to an alternate interface. WAN selection is based on configurable selection criteria.

Note

Enabling SWANS overrides existing failback settings.

SWANS-page.png
  • Mode – Determines how to apply the selection criteria.

    • Periodic: Recheck criteria periodically at the configured refresh interval and select the highest priority interface as determined by the current Resolution setting

    • Acceptable: Continue using the currently connected interface as long as the interface's status continues to fall within the bounds of the configured criteria.

  • Refresh – The time interval the router waits before reevaluating the enabled criteria to determine interface priority.

  • Resolution – Determines which interface is selected when more than one interface meets all enabled criteria.

    • Manual – Use the priority order from the Connection Manager WAN Interface Profile & Priority list to prioritize the interfaces that meet all the enabled selection criteria.

    • Best Fit – Prioritize all interfaces that meet the enabled selection criteria by the amount that each interface exceeds the criteria threshold of the highest priority criteria. If there is a tie, the second highest priority criterium is considered, and so on.

  • Selection Criteria – The conditions that are evaluated when determining which interfaces are preferred. Interfaces that exceed all enabled criteria are prioritized above those that do not. Enable only the criteria that should be used in interface evaluation and configure appropriate criteria thresholds.

    • Signal Strength – Strength is a calculated percentage based on values read from the modem (Ethernet WAN connections will always report 100% strength). Set the minimum allowable signal strength. As strength drops below 50% connections will become increasingly unreliable. The default is 50%.

    • Data Usage – The current percentage of the configured monthly, weekly, or daily usage cap is used to determine whether an interface passes these criteria. Data Usage is configured in the WAN Interface Profile table on this page. If no data caps are set for an interface, the criteria will always pass. For example, the usage remaining will be 100%.

    • Latency – Set the maximum allowable latency period. Latency is the average round-trip time to send data from the router to the configured ping target and receive a response. The default is 1,000 ms.

    • Jitter – Set the maximum allowable jitter. Jitter refers to the variation in latency on data sent between the router and the configured ping target. The default is 500 ms.

    • Supplemental Data – Ping Target: The ping utility (ICMP Echo Request/Response) is used when measuring the latency and jitter criteria. The Ping Target should be set to an IP address or hostname that is appropriate for your data usage, that is, a typical connection destination. The default is 8.8.8.8 (Google Public DNS server).

  • Current WAN Interface Priority – The order of the criteria can be adjusted by dragging and dropping the rows up or down. This ordering matters only when Resolution is set to Best Fit and multiple criteria are enabled. When that occurs, the interfaces that meet all enabled criteria are prioritized by the amount that each interface exceeds the threshold of the highest ordered and enabled criteria. If there is a tie, then the second highest criteria resolves the tie, and so on.
